智能语音机器人如何识别不同的语音指令?
随着科技的不断发展,人工智能技术已经深入到我们生活的方方面面。其中,智能语音机器人作为人工智能的一个重要分支,已经成为了许多行业的重要工具。那么,智能语音机器人是如何识别不同的语音指令的呢?本文将通过一个真实的故事,为大家揭开这个神秘的面纱。
故事的主人公是一位名叫小明的年轻人,他是一家科技公司的一名产品经理。小明所在的公司致力于研发智能语音机器人,希望通过这项技术为各行各业提供更便捷的服务。为了深入了解智能语音机器人的工作原理,小明决定亲自尝试一下。
一天,小明来到了公司的实验室,见到了一台正在运行的智能语音机器人。这台机器人外观时尚,功能强大,能够实现语音识别、语音合成、自然语言处理等功能。小明迫不及待地想要测试一下它的语音识别能力。
小明走到机器人面前,清了清嗓子,开始用标准的普通话说道:“你好,智能语音机器人,我是小明,请问你能听懂我的话吗?”话音刚落,机器人立刻回答道:“当然可以,小明先生,很高兴为您服务。”
小明心中暗自赞叹,接着又提出了一个要求:“我想知道,你如何识别不同的语音指令?”机器人回答道:“这个问题问得好,下面我就为您详细介绍一下。”
首先,智能语音机器人要识别不同的语音指令,必须具备强大的语音识别能力。语音识别技术是将语音信号转换为文字信息的过程,其核心是语音信号处理和模式识别。目前,常见的语音识别技术有基于深度学习的神经网络模型和基于声学模型的HMM(隐马尔可夫模型)。
小明好奇地问:“那你是使用哪种模型呢?”机器人回答道:“我采用的是基于深度学习的神经网络模型,这种模型在语音识别领域已经取得了显著的成果。”
接下来,小明想要了解语音识别的具体过程。机器人解释道:“首先,我会将接收到的语音信号进行预处理,包括去除噪声、增强信号等。然后,将预处理后的信号输入到神经网络模型中,模型会对信号进行分析,提取出其中的特征。最后,根据特征信息,模型会输出对应的文字信息。”
小明听得津津有味,接着又问:“那如何保证识别的准确性呢?”机器人回答道:“为了保证识别的准确性,我们需要对语音数据进行大量的标注和训练。标注是指将语音信号与对应的文字信息进行匹配,训练则是指让神经网络模型不断学习,提高其识别能力。”
小明恍然大悟,原来智能语音机器人识别不同的语音指令,需要经过这么复杂的过程。他接着问:“那对于不同口音的语音指令,你们是如何处理的呢?”机器人回答道:“为了应对不同口音的语音指令,我们采用了多语言、多口音的语音识别技术。这种技术可以识别多种语言和口音,提高语音识别的普适性。”
小明听后,不禁对智能语音机器人的技术产生了浓厚的兴趣。他继续问道:“那你们是如何实现自然语言处理的呢?”机器人回答道:“自然语言处理是指让计算机理解和生成人类语言的技术。我们通过深度学习等方法,让模型学会理解语言中的语法、语义等信息,从而实现自然语言处理。”
在了解了智能语音机器人的工作原理后,小明对这项技术产生了更深的认识。他意识到,智能语音机器人不仅仅是一种工具,更是一种能够为人类提供便捷服务的伙伴。他决定将这项技术应用到自己的工作中,为公司带来更多的价值。
经过一段时间的努力,小明成功地将智能语音机器人应用到公司的产品中。这款产品一经推出,便受到了市场的热烈欢迎。许多用户纷纷表示,智能语音机器人极大地提高了他们的工作效率,让他们感受到了科技带来的便利。
小明看着自己的成果,心中充满了喜悦。他深知,智能语音机器人的发展离不开科技的进步,而这项技术的普及,将让更多的人受益。他坚信,在不久的将来,智能语音机器人将会成为我们生活中不可或缺的一部分。
这个故事告诉我们,智能语音机器人是如何识别不同的语音指令的。它通过强大的语音识别技术、多语言、多口音的语音识别技术以及自然语言处理技术,实现了对人类语音指令的准确识别。随着科技的不断发展,智能语音机器人将会在更多领域发挥重要作用,为我们的生活带来更多便利。
猜你喜欢:聊天机器人API